Overview of HDFC Bank


Established in 1994, HDFC Bank has rapidly ascended to become one of India’s largest private sector
banks, boasting a widespread network of branches, ATMs, and digital banking platforms. With a diverse
portfolio of banking products and services catering to retail, corporate, and institutional clients, HDFC
Bank has fostered enduring relationships built on trust, reliability, and efficiency.

The bank’s steadfast growth trajectory, coupled with its robust risk management practices and
technological innovations, has positioned HDFC Bank as a trailblazer in the Indian banking landscape.
Over the years, HDFC Bank has garnered numerous accolades and awards, reinforcing its reputation as a
paragon of excellence and integrity in the financial industry.

KEY FINANCIAL RATIOS OF HDFC BANK (in Rs. Cr.)


KEY PERFORMANCE RATIOS MAR 23 MAR 22 MAR 21 MAR 20 MAR 19
ROCE (%) 3.10 3.38 3.57 3.43 3.45
CASA (%) 44.37 48.13 46.07 42.18 42.35
Net Profit Margin (%) 27.02 28.06 24.78 22.33 21.34
Net Profit After MI And SOA 26.93 27.99 24.76 22.30 21.23
Margin (%)
Operating Profit Margin (%) 7.16 4.70 3.51 1.97 3.32
Return On Assets (%) 1.81 1.79 1.76 1.72 1.72
Return On Equity/Networth (%) 15.89 15.39 15.17 15.45 14.53
Net Interest Margin (%) 3.67 3.64 3.85 3.79 3.97
Cost To Income (%) 39.44 42.31 41.55 39.18 38.63
Interest Income/Total Assets (%) 6.74 6.40 7.14 7.72 8.13
Non-Interest Income/Total Assets 1.34 1.49 1.51 1.57 1.46
(%)
Operating Profit/Total Assets (%) 0.48 0.30 0.25 0.15 0.27
Operating Expenses/Total Assets 2.03 1.89 1.94 2.08 2.14
(%)
Interest Expenses/Total Assets (%) 3.07 2.75 3.29 3.39 4.15
Interpretation of Key Financial Ratios of HDFC Bank

1. Return on Capital Employed (ROCE)


• The ROCE measures the efficiency of capital utilization by the bank.
• HDFC Bank's ROCE has shown a slight decline from 3.38% in March 2022 to 3.10% in March
2023, indicating a decrease in capital efficiency.

2. Current Account Savings Account (CASA) Ratio


• The CASA ratio reflects the proportion of low-cost deposits in HDFC Bank's total deposits.
• The decreasing trend in the CASA ratio from 48.13% in March 2022 to 44.37% in March 2023

suggests a decrease in low-cost deposits relative to total deposits.

3. Net Profit Margin and Net Profit after MI and SOA Margin
• Both margins represent the profitability of HDFC Bank after considering all expenses.
• HDFC Bank has maintained strong net profit margins, with slight fluctuations, indicating efficient
management of expenses and operations.

4. Operating Profit Margin


• The operating profit margin indicates the efficiency of the bank in generating profits from its
operations.
• HDFC Bank's operating profit margin has shown an increasing trend over the years, suggesting
improved operational efficiency.

5. Return on Assets (ROA) and Return on Equity (ROE)


• ROA measures the bank's ability to generate profits from its assets, while ROE measures its ability
to generate profits from shareholders' equity.
• HDFC Bank has consistently maintained healthy ROA and ROE ratios, indicating effective asset and
equity utilization.

6. Net Interest Margin (NIM)


• NIM reflects the difference between interest earned and interest paid by HDFC Bank.
• The declining trend in NIM from 3.85% in March 2021 to 3.67% in March 2023 suggests a decrease
in interest income relative to total assets.

7. Cost to Income Ratio


• The cost to income ratio evaluates the efficiency of cost management relative to income generation.
• HDFC Bank's decreasing trend in the cost to income ratio indicates improving cost management
efficiency over the years.

8. Interest Income, Non-Interest Income, and Operating Expenses as a Percentage of Total


Assets:
• The ratios reflect the composition of HDFC Bank's income and expenses relative to its total assets.
• While interest income as a percentage of total assets has declined, non-interest income has shown
slight fluctuations. However, operating expenses as a percentage of total assets have been relatively
stable over the years.

Overall, the interpretation of HDFC Bank's key financial ratios indicates a mixed performance across
various metrics, with certain ratios showing improvement while others exhibit fluctuations or decline.
Understanding these trends can provide insights into HDFC Bank's financial health, operational
efficiency, and strategic direction.

Findings from the Key Financial Ratios of HDFC Bank


1. Profitability
HDFC Bank demonstrates strong profitability metrics with consistently high net profit margins and
return on equity. The net profit margins have shown a slight increase over the years, indicating efficient
management of expenses and operations.

2. Efficiency
The bank has made significant improvements in operating profit margins, suggesting enhanced
operational efficiency and effective cost management. This is evident from the declining trend in the
cost to income ratio, indicating improved cost management relative to income generation.

3. Asset Quality
The Return on Assets (ROA) remains relatively stable, reflecting the bank's ability to generate profits
from its assets. However, there is a slight decline in the net interest margin, indicating a decrease in
interest income relative to total assets.

4. Capital Utilization
The Return on Capital Employed (ROCE) has shown a slight decline over the period, indicating a
decrease in capital efficiency. This trend warrants further investigation into the bank's capital utilization
strategies and investment decisions.

5. Funding Structure
The Current Account Savings Account (CASA) ratio has decreased over the years, indicating a decline
in low-cost deposits relative to total deposits. This trend highlights the importance of diversifying
funding sources and optimizing deposit mix.

6. Income Composition
While interest income as a percentage of total assets has declined, non-interest income has shown slight
fluctuations. This suggests the need for HDFC Bank to explore diversified income streams and capitalize
on alternative revenue sources.

7. Expense Management
Operating expenses as a percentage of total assets have remained relatively stable, indicating prudent
expense management practices. However, ongoing efforts may be required to streamline operational
costs and improve cost efficiency further.

8. Comparative Analysis
Comparative analysis with industry peers and benchmarks would provide valuable insights into HDFC
Bank's performance relative to its competitors and the broader banking sector. Such analysis can help
identify areas of competitive advantage and areas for improvement.

In summary, HDFC Bank demonstrates robust financial performance across various key ratios,
indicating overall stability and efficiency in its operations. However, certain areas such as capital
